Output a67ea4b1f90315cbbb984147df3a848cd259e23b96678afb04ac7e50f7fdb03a:20

value
21650268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 937843e6c43876941908bc18c8d46fff88f31c63 OP_EQUAL
address
3F8mKvD3wGrfYHJH5kLGPkPYJB79Z3uCpF
transaction
a67ea4b1f90315cbbb984147df3a848cd259e23b96678afb04ac7e50f7fdb03a
spent
true